For the past four years in November I've taken part in National Novel Writing Month, or NaNoWriMo for short. The aim is to write a novel of at least 50,000 words in one month, November. For the second year running I've decided to get sponsored to do so and raise some money for charity. The specific charity that I'll be raising money for is St Luke's Hospice who provide care and support to terminally ill people in Harrow and Brent and their families. I was very grateful when they looked after my father during his final days in 2009, and so this is my way of repaying them.

This year's novel will be called "The Eiffel Tower", and my personal word target is 155,000 words...
